femi Oke from CNN presents a clip on Mobile Phones in Africa
According to CNN
“Her career began when she was 14 years old, as a junior reporter for the UK’s first talk radio station LBC. Oke joined the British Broadcasting Corporation as a radio reporter after graduating from University. She received her bachelors degree in English literature and language from Birmingham University in England. Oke is British by birth and Nigerian by parentage.”

FINALLY! ALIKO DANGOTE ON FORBES BILLIONAIRES LIST! March 10, 2008
picture by getty images
Naija’s own Aliko Dangote has been listed on forbes BILLIONAIRE’S LIST (number 334) with 3.3 billion dollars! May I say that is a first for west africa. Usually you hear only about South Africa etc. This is certainly a great moment.
According to Forbes,
Source: sugar, flour, cement manufacturing
Net Worth: $3.3 bil
Country Of Citizenship: Nigeria
Residence: Lagos , Nigeria, Middle East & Africa
Industry: Diversified
Marital Status: NA,
Education: NA
Nigeria’s first billionaire hit the jackpot when his sugar-production company listed on the Nigerian stock exchange last year. Meanwhile, proposed initial public offerings of his flour and cement companies have stalled. Began career as trader at 21 with loan from his uncle; built his Dangote Group into conglomerate with interests in sugar, flour milling, salt processing, cement manufacturing, textiles, real estate, haulage and oil and gas.
